How To Fix NSDM_MM_AGING009 - Enter a valid plant


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: NSDM_MM_AGING - MM: Messages for data aging

  • Message number: 009

  • Message text: Enter a valid plant

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message NSDM_MM_AGING009 - Enter a valid plant ?

    The SAP error message NSDM_MM_AGING009: Enter a valid plant typically occurs in the context of materials management or inventory management processes within SAP. This error indicates that the system requires a valid plant code to proceed with the operation you are attempting to perform, but the input provided is either missing or incorrect.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Plant Code: The plant field is left blank when it is required.
    2. Invalid Plant Code: The plant code entered does not exist in the system or is not valid for the current transaction.
    3.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to access the specified plant.
    4. Configuration Issues: The plant may not be properly configured in the system, or it may not be assigned to the relevant company code or controlling area.

    Solution:

    1. Enter a Valid Plant Code: Ensure that you enter a valid plant code in the relevant field. You can usually find valid plant codes by using the search help (F4) in the input field.
    2. Check Plant Configuration: Verify that the plant is correctly configured in the system. You can do this by checking the plant settings in the SAP configuration (transaction code SPRO).
    3. Authorization Check: Ensure that your user account has the necessary authorizations to access the plant. You may need to contact your SAP security administrator to verify your access rights.
    4. Consult with IT Support: If you are unsure about the validity of the plant code or if the issue persists, consult with your IT support team or SAP functional consultant for further assistance.
